Sparse and low-rank video processing for Fourier DiffuserScope

Not Accessible

Your library or personal account may give you access

Abstract

We present an algorithm for improving reconstruction quality in diffuser-based single-shot 3D microscopy (Fourier Diffuser-Scope). We decompose the raw video into temporal sparse and low-rank components, demonstrating on freely-moving hydra at 25fps.
